Covering 160 acres, Novva’s first Arizona Data Center campus is located in Mesa, AZ. The campus includes five data halls, 1.3 million sq ft of data hall space, and 200,000 square feet of office space built over 2 phases.

The facility includes six data halls across 300,000 sq ft (28,870 sqm) and a dedicated on-site 100MW N+1 substation from NV Energy.

The campus plan involves constructing four buildings with a total investment of $1 billion. The first phase, launched in 2023, features a 300,000-square-foot building.

Phase Two of Novva’s West Jordan Campus project began construction in December 2023. It includes the campus’s second building, which measures 318,000 square feet (29,543 square meters).
